In 1994 Derby City Transport was privatised and sold to British Bus. In August 1996 British Bus was purchased by the Cowie Group and the operation rebranded as Arriva Derby. Arriva previously had a depot in Burton Upon Trent until August 2016 when the operations passed to

Leicestershire Operations

In September 1981 Midland Red East was formed with 181 buses operating from five depots in Derbyshire,
Leicestershire Leicestershire ( ; postal abbreviation Leics.) is a ceremonial and non-metropolitan county in the East Midlands, England. The county borders Nottinghamshire to the north, Lincolnshire to the north-east, Rutland to the east, Northamptonshire t ...
, Lincolnshire and Nottinghamshire as part of the breakup of the Midland Red bus company, and in January 1984 was renamed Midland Fox. In 1987 it was privatised in a
management buyout A management buyout (MBO) is a form of acquisition in which a company's existing managers acquire a large part, or all, of the company, whether from a parent company or individual. Management-, and/or leveraged buyout became noted phenomena of 1 ...
. Several smaller operators including Loughborough Bus & Coach Company were purchased and in 1989 it was sold to the Drawlane Group. In November 1992 it was sold to British Bus which in August 1996 was sold to the Cowie Group and later renamed Arriva Fox County. Arriva Midlands East currently operate from three depots within the Leicestershire area these are Thurmaston, Coalville and Barwell. In September 2013, Arriva purchased Centrebus Groups shares in
Centrebus Holdings Team Pennine operates both local and regional bus services in West Yorkshire, England. It is a subsidiary of Transdev Blazefield, which operates bus services across Greater Manchester, Lancashire, North Yorkshire and West Yorkshire. History Sta ...
with their Hinckley operations becoming Hinckley Bus which operated as a part of Arriva Midlands During late 2018 they merged operations into the main Arriva Midlands business. Arriva announced in August 2021 after 64 years they will be closing their South Wigston depot during October 2021 with all services moving to Thurmaston depot.

Former Depots

* Cannock - purchased by D&G Bus in November 2020, and was transferred on 9 January 2021. *
Burton-upon-Trent Burton upon Trent, also known as Burton-on-Trent or simply Burton, is a market town in the borough of East Staffordshire in the county of Staffordshire, England, close to the border with Derbyshire. In 2011, it had a population of 72,299. The d ...
- purchased by
Midland Classic Diamond East Midlands, formerly Midland Classic, is a bus company from Burton upon Trent, Staffordshire, England. Since August 2022, the company is a subsidiary of Rotala. History Midland Classic Midland Classic was founded in July 2005 by Ja ...
in 2016 * Wednesfield - closed in 2017 due to loss of most Transport for West Midlands contracted services. Nine vehicles and remaining tendered routes sold to Diamond Bus. Commercially run routes 35, and 35A were moved to Cannock Depot, while routes 10, 10A, and 10B were transferred to Telford Depot. Service 10 has since been withdrawn by Arriva (after a spell being operated by Cannock depot) with the 10A & 10B now operated by National Express. * Bridgnorth depot, an outstation of Telford, operated services 585-588 in South Staffordshire along with service 9, 297, 101 and 436. The depot closed with the ending of the 585-588 routes in 2012 with services being operated by Shrewsbury (436) and Telford (other routes). It was located on the Stanmore Industrial Estate. * Wellington - replaced by new depot in Telford. *Southgates - Former
Midland Fox Arriva Midlands East, is a bus company operating services in Leicestershire. It is a trading division of Arriva Midlands which is a subsidiary of Arriva plc which is itself owned by the government of Germany through Deutsche Bahn. History ...
garage closed in 2009 and operations were merged with the Thurmaston Depot * Wigston - Closed 31 October 2021
